On Sunday, Kerala's Cultural Affairs Minister, Saji Cheriyan, strongly criticized Christian priests for their alleged silence on the issue of violence in Manipur during a Christmas program organized by Prime Minister Narendra Modi at his official residence in New Delhi.

Mocking Bishops Who Attended the Event
While inaugurating a local committee office of his party, CPIM, in Alappuzha district, Cheriyan mocked certain bishops who attended the Prime Minister's program. He sarcastically remarked that they experienced goosebumps when BJP leaders invited them.
Accusations of Ignoring Manipur Violence
Cheriyan alleged that these bishops forgot about the violence targeting their own community members in Manipur when they were served with cakes and grape wine at the event. He questioned whether they urged the Prime Minister to intervene in the matter.
Criticism of Christian Priests Joining BJP in Kerala
Cheriyan also criticized certain Christian priests for still joining the BJP in Kerala, highlighting the recent incident where a priest and around 50 Christian families joined the party in Pathanamthitta district.
PM Modi's Praise for Christian Community
During his interaction with members of the Christian community at his residence on Christmas, Prime Minister Modi had praised the minority community for its contributions to the freedom movement and various fields such as healthcare and education. He acknowledged their role with pride.
No Response from BJP or Bishops
Neither the BJP nor the bishops have responded to Cheriyan's allegations as of yet.
